What to Check Before Booking G R Plumbing
There are plenty of professionals in Caterham, so the safest comparison is scope-led: recent relevant examples, written scope, and whether the person quoting explains the awkward parts of the job.
Useful checks include:
- Written scope — the quote should show what is included and what is not
- Relevant local work — ask for examples of similar jobs where available
- Access and disruption — the quote should explain how the work affects the property while it is underway
- Aftercare route — ask what happens if a question comes up after completion
A strong quote should make the decision easier, not just cheaper. If the scope is clear, you can compare the job properly before deciding who to book.

What to send before the quote is agreed
Photos, model labels, the property type, where the issue is located, and any recent changes help turn a broad enquiry into a proper brief. If the job involves safety checks, access constraints, ground conditions, services, waste, specialist materials, or regulated work, those details should be clear before anyone compares one quote with another.
What the written scope should make clear
The written scope should separate diagnosis, labour, parts or materials, access, testing and paperwork where it applies, making good, and exclusions. That is the difference between useful customer guidance and thin trade copy that only repeats the job name.
